Abstract

The utility model discloses a large-diameter steel pipe inner hole boring device, and belongs to the technical field of inner hole boring equipment. The large-diameter steel pipe inner hole boring device is used for conducting rough machining on a large-diameter steel pipe and is high in machining efficiency. According to the technical scheme, a pipe support is arranged in the axis direction of a boring mill main machine, one end of a boring rod is fixed on a clamping head of the boring mill main machine, the other end of the boring rod is movably installed on the pipe support, a gear ring is fixed on the end portion of the boring rod, a lead screw is installed in the internal length direction of the boring rod, a long hole is formed in the surface of the boring rod, the long hole corresponds to the lead screw, the lead screw and the boring rod are arranged in an eccentric mode, a gear is installed at one end of the lead screw, the gear is arranged on the outer side of the pipe support, and meshed with the gear ring, the boring rod is sleeved with a cutter sleeve pipe, and the cutter sleeve pipe is connected with the lead screw through a nut. The nut on the cutter sleeve pipe is arranged in the long hole, a cutter is installed on the cutter sleeve pipe, and the large-diameter steel pipe inner hole boring device is mainly used for boring an inner hole.

Background technology
Large-diameter steel pipe is widely used in fired power generating unit, petrochemical equipment etc. now, and along with the development of domestic economy, the demand of large aperture steel pipe constantly increases.At present, domestic large-diameter steel pipe mainly adopts the method for centrifugal casting to make, because outer surface of steel tube and inner surface after casting are more coarse, steel pipe casting manufacturer often needs need to carry out roughing to steel pipe internal-surface and outer surface according to customer requirement, but existing boring machine can't meet above-mentioned requirements.

In figure: 1 is the boring machine main frame, and 2 is pipe holder, and 3 is boring bar, and 4 is gear ring, and 5 is leading screw, and 6 is slotted hole, and 7 is gear, and 8 is the cutter sleeve pipe, and 9 is cutter, and 10 is large-diameter steel pipe.
The specific embodiment
As Fig. 1, shown in Fig. 2, aperture apparatus in a kind of large-diameter steel pipe boring, comprise: boring machine main frame 1, be provided with pipe holder 2 on the axis direction of described boring machine main frame 1, one end of boring bar 3 is fixed on the chuck of boring machine main frame 1, the other end of described boring bar 3 is movably arranged on pipe holder 2, and end is fixed with gear ring 4, on the inner length direction of described boring bar 3, leading screw 5 is installed, and the surface of boring bar 3 has slotted hole 6, described slotted hole 6 is corresponding with leading screw 5, described leading screw 5 and boring bar 3 eccentric settings, and an end of leading screw 5 is equipped with gear 7, described gear 7 is positioned at the outside of pipe holder 2, and be meshed with gear ring 4, cutter sleeve pipe 8 is sleeved on boring bar 3, and cutter sleeve pipe 8 is connected with leading screw 5 by screw, screw on described cutter sleeve pipe 8 is positioned at slotted hole 6, on described cutter sleeve pipe 8, cutter 9 is installed.
Described cutter sleeve pipe 8 is matched in clearance with boring bar 3.
Boring machine main frame and pipe holder in the utility model are all same as the prior art.
When the utility model is specifically used, large-diameter steel pipe 10 erection bracket are fixed between boring machine main frame 1 and pipe holder 2, and guarantee that large-diameter steel pipe 10 and boring bar 3 coaxially arrange, wherein, boring bar 3 is by boring machine main frame 1 driven rotary, to guarantee that cutter 9 can be around the steel duct smear metal, gear ring 4 meshes with gear 7 simultaneously, cutter 9 is connected with leading screw 5 by screw, when cutter 9 can be moved in a circle around boring bar 3 centers, then do rectilinear motion along leading screw 5, thereby can process large-diameter steel pipe, working (machining) efficiency is high, simple to operation.
